About this property

Amazing Blasket Island and Coumeenole Beach Views. Luxury House Slea Head Drive

Newly refurbished 2,500 sq ft, 5 bed house (sleeps 10) located on the Wild Atlantic Way. The house overlooks Dingle Bay, the Blasket islands and Coumeenole beach. It is the westernmost spot in Europe. The surrounding views are absolutely stunning. In May 2016, it became a filming location for the new Star Wars movie, due to the spectacular cliffs at Dunmore head, which can clearly be seen from the house.

The Ring of Kerry, Killarney, Tralee, Kenmare are all within easy reach of here. It can also be used as a base for the cliffs of Moher and Cork.

It's a newly renovated house with some of the best views in Ireland, and arguably the best view on the whole Peninsula. You will not be disappointed. The house is finished to a high standard and has a large patio with outdoor furniture...perfect for watching the sunset over the Blasket Islands and the beach down below.

Watch the sea birds dive in the bay. Take a ferry to the Island....Or just sit by the fire and watch the waves crash on the cliffs below.

Perfect for long walks along the cliffs or a short stroll on the beach. Great for surfing, walking holidays, beach holidays and family get-togethers. Enjoy boat trips to The Blasket Islands, a trip to see funghi, he famous Dingle dolphin ,sea kayaking in Dingle Harbour or a sheepdog demonstration.

The entire house is yours.

Large utility room can be used to store your bikes. The house sits on a site above coumeenole bay and is a short stroll from Slea Head.

The Blasket Islands are perfectly framed by large picture windows to the front of the house.

The house is on the Wild Atlantic Way - it's a 10 minute drive to Ballyferriter and a 20 minute drive to Dingle - voted Ireland's Top Foodie Town (2014). Why not visit one of the other Villages, such as Ballydavid, Ventry or Castlegregory. All are within easy reach.

Killarney is 1hr 20min away, Kenmare is 2Hrs.

The local links course is 10 minutes from the house (Ceann Sibeal).

There are c. 2000 archaeological sites on the peninsula.

It's as far west as you can go.... Car is essential. Bike great for exploring local area. Local taxi service also available which can cater for large groups. We can also help you arrange private group tours with pick up from the airport, or from the house.

About the host

Hosted by Lisa O'Shea

Host profile image
Hi, I'm Lisa. I'm from Killarney and married to Tomás, from Dingle. We love to travel afar, but equally love to tour around the Peninsula and take long mountain or beach walks nearby. We love to dine in one of the many fantastic restaurants in Dingle and Killarney, so we'd be happy to recommend a good Restaurant to you.

Why they chose this property

We bought this house from a relative as it is built on the old family farm, going back many generations. It is set on the last remaining bit of land in the family.

What makes this property unique

The view will blow you away! Looking out the window from the large Kitchen/Diner, sitting room and front bedroom, you will take in the most amazing view of the Blasket Islands, Slea head and Coumeenole beach. There is a spectacular view from every window in the house. Whether you are looking at the sea, the beach, Mount Eagle or simply the rural landscape. You have the most iconic Dingle Peninsula scenery right there in front of you!
